Some perennial crisp maker’s favorites include Braeburn, Bramley, Gala, Cortland, Empire, Granny Smith, McIntosh and Northern Spy. Look for locally or regionally grown apples for your crisp, and seek out varieties of firm, tart apples that hold their shape when baked.
